Question 1

If letters are coded as (position mod 7), 'LETTER' becomes?
Modular coding: L=12%7=5, E=5%7=5, T=20%7=6, T=20%7=6, E=5%7=5, R=18%7=4 → concatenated = 556654

Question 2

If letters are coded as (position mod 10), 'CODING' becomes?
Modular coding: C=3%10=3, O=15%10=5, D=4%10=4, I=9%10=9, N=14%10=4, G=7%10=7 → concatenated = 354947

Question 3

If letters are coded as (position mod 9), 'WORLD' becomes?
Modular coding: W=23%9=5, O=15%9=6, R=18%9=0, L=12%9=3, D=4%9=4 → concatenated = 56034
